Abstract

Even when the situation makes students unable to meet with teachers directly, the learning process has to keep going so that there is no intelligence gap for students who are still in school during the covid-19 pandemic. The method used in this study is an interview using five questions as the research instrument and has 6 research subjects, consist of 1 English teacher and 5 junior high school students. This research was held to describe the actual conditions at the junior high school level, especially the use of technology and also online learning within the scope of English language education then relate it to the Islamic view of science. Interestingly, the researcher emphasized the results which stated that students and teachers were not quite satisfied with online learning that had been going on for more than a year both in terms of process and results.
